Hi guys

Got push working and syncing with calenders working fine....

Only think I can't do is browse/search the company directory. Saw a screenshot of "groups" on contacts but I don't seem to have this.

Syncing "contacts" is OFF, but this should be seperate from viewing the company directory surely...

Any ideas chaps? :)

enable exchange contact syncing, then under the root contacts menu there's an option to browse your global address list.

You CAN access your company's Global Address List on emails WITHOUT syncing exchange contacts. Just start typing the name of anyone in your company, and as long as you have a signal, you'll get a list of possible names to autocomplete.
